Job Description:
\nAs part of the KanCare Clearinghouse Program, the Customer Service Representative (CSR) will provide quality customer service in the KanCare Contact Center. The position is responsible for gathering thorough documentation and entering information into various systems
\n\n
Essential duties may include, but are not limited to:
\n- \n
- \n
Dedicated and trained specifically for supporting KDHE’s programs, systems, policies, and procedures
\n - \n
Answers questions about the eligibility process and provides general program information for Family Medical and E&D/LTC Programs
\n - \n
Responds to calls courteously, accurately, and concisely
\n - \n
Provides a high-quality customer service and focuses on the accuracy of information provided
\n - \n
Evaluates information received through a phone contact and asks appropriate follow-up questions, solicits additional information, and evaluates the potential impact of the information provided
\n - \n
Use standard technology: telephones, e-mail, and web browsers
\n - \n
Maintain with up-to-date knowledge of regulations, policies, and guidelines
\n - \n
Complete all assigned training as necessary
